              The TLV2422 and TLV2422A are dual low-voltage operational amplifiers from   Texas Instruments. The common-mode input voltage range for this device has been   extended over the typical CMOS amplifiers making them suitable for a wide range   of applications. In addition, the devices do not phase invert when the   common-mode input is driven to the supply rails. This satisfies most design   requirements without paying a premium for rail-to-rail input performance. They   also exhibit rail-to-rail output performance for increased dynamic range in   single- or split-supply applications. This family is fully characterized at 3-V   and 5-V supplies and is optimized for low-voltage operation. The TLV2422 only   requires 50 uA of supply current per channel, making it ideal for   battery-powered applications.
